Where does “ichmecatl” come from?
ichmecatl (Classical Nahuatl) comes from Classical Nahuatl mecatl — cord, rope; whip; concubine.
ichmecatl (Classical Nahuatl): A rope made from maguey fiber
Definitions
- A rope made from maguey fiber
Ancestry of “ichmecatl”, step by step
ichmecatl traces back through two separate lines of ancestry.
via Classical Nahuatl mecatl
| Step | Language | Word | Meaning |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Classical Nahuatl | mecatl | cord, rope; whip; concubine |
via Classical Nahuatl īchtli
| Step | Language | Word | Meaning |
|---|---|---|---|
| 1 | Classical Nahuatl | īchtli | maguey fiber |
